The Global Military Communication Market is rapidly expanding, with its value expected to rise from USD 40.7 billion in 2023 to USD 75.9 billion by 2032. This growth is driven by the increasing need for secure, real-time, and interoperable communication systems in modern defense strategies.

What is Military Communication?
Military communication refers to the integrated systems and technologies that enable the secure transfer of information across land, sea, air, and space domains. It forms the backbone of command and control (C2) operations, ensuring seamless coordination between troops, commanders, and allied forces.
These systems today go beyond radios and telephony to include:
Satellite communication
Encrypted data networks
Electronic warfare systems
Mobile Ad Hoc Networks (MANETs)
AI-powered communication platforms
Market Growth Drivers
Defense Infrastructure Modernization: Militaries worldwide are upgrading to AI-integrated, cyber-resilient communication systems to counter emerging threats.
Increased Defense Spending: Heightened geopolitical tensions, especially in North America and Asia-Pacific, are driving substantial investments in military communications.
Emerging Technology Integration: 5G, AI, and machine learning are enhancing communication speed, automation, and predictive capabilities.
Demand for Interoperability: Joint military operations require modular, standardized communication systems for effective collaboration.

Market Challenges
High Costs: The advanced nature of military communication technologies requires significant investment and skilled personnel.
Cybersecurity Threats: Military networks are prime targets for cyberattacks, necessitating strong encryption and real-time threat mitigation.
Integration Complexities: Adapting new technologies within legacy systems involves extensive testing and training.
Regional Insights
North America: Leading with 43.6% market share in 2023, the U.S. spearheads investments in AI-driven and satellite communication systems.
Europe: Through initiatives like PESCO, countries such as Germany, France, and the UK focus on cyber-resilient defense communication technologies.
Asia-Pacific: Nations like China, India, and South Korea rapidly upgrade communication infrastructures to address regional security challenges.
Applications
Battlefield Communication: Ensures real-time coordination between command centers and frontline units.
Intelligence, Surveillance & Reconnaissance (ISR): Facilitates secure data transmission from satellites, UAVs, and sensors.
Naval & Maritime Operations: Employs encrypted communication for naval missions.
Aerospace & Satellite: Supports global defense communication networks.
Future Trends
Software-Defined Radios (SDRs): Enable flexible frequency management.
Cyber-Hardened Systems: Incorporate multi-layered security and threat detection.
Wearable & Portable Devices: Enhance situational awareness and mobility for soldiers.
AI-Powered Decision Systems: Offer rapid data analysis for tactical advantages.
